About Frederic Wolf
Frederic Wolf is a scholar working on Biomaterials, Surgery, Public Health, Environmental and Occupational Health, General Health Professions and Family Practice, having authored 31 papers that have together received 859 indexed citations. Recurring topics across this work include Electrospun Nanofibers in Biomedical Applications (12 papers), Tissue Engineering and Regenerative Medicine (8 papers), Innovations in Medical Education (8 papers), Clinical Reasoning and Diagnostic Skills (5 papers), Connective tissue disorders research (4 papers), Coronary Interventions and Diagnostics (3 papers), Communication in Education and Healthcare (3 papers) and Nanoparticle-Based Drug Delivery (2 papers). The work is most often cited by research in Family Practice (51 citations), Biomaterials (408 citations), Neuropsychology and Physiological Psychology (33 citations), Biomedical Engineering (289 citations) and Surgery (256 citations). Frederic Wolf has collaborated with scholars based in Germany, United States and Netherlands. Frequent co-authors include Petra Mela, Stefan Jockenhoevel, Thomas Schmitz‐Rode, José Carlos Rodríguez‐Cabello, Dietmar W. Hutmacher, Navid T. Saidy, Elena M. De‐Juan‐Pardo, Onur Bas, C. Engler and Alicia Fernández‐Colino. Their work appears in journals such as Academic Medicine, Biomaterials, Materials Science and Engineering C, Advanced Healthcare Materials and Journal of the American Medical Informatics Association.
